X-Git-Url: https://review.openocd.org/gitweb?p=openocd.git;a=blobdiff_plain;f=src%2Ftarget%2Farm920t.h;h=9a837b52852e82409bf1d9b4aad0279af383fb95;hp=af0f9828daae162491e586aa70d192fcde9a742d;hb=b174a0d75ec81fbcd075c8c8d7f915e4a3d76bc3;hpb=6a0af06bd9f66780d2c3e9f69c40f2b89ad90605 diff --git a/src/target/arm920t.h b/src/target/arm920t.h index af0f9828da..9a837b5285 100644 --- a/src/target/arm920t.h +++ b/src/target/arm920t.h @@ -25,7 +25,7 @@ #define ARM920T_COMMON_MAGIC 0xa920a920 -typedef struct arm920t_common_s +struct arm920t_common { arm9tdmi_common_t arm9tdmi_common; uint32_t common_magic; @@ -36,20 +36,20 @@ typedef struct arm920t_common_s uint32_t d_far; uint32_t i_far; int preserve_cache; -} arm920t_common_t; +}; -static inline struct arm920t_common_s * +static inline struct arm920t_common * target_to_arm920(struct target_s *target) { - return container_of(target->arch_info, struct arm920t_common_s, + return container_of(target->arch_info, struct arm920t_common, arm9tdmi_common.arm7_9_common.armv4_5_common); } -typedef struct arm920t_cache_line_s +struct arm920t_cache_line { uint32_t cam; uint32_t data[8]; -} arm920t_cache_line_t; +}; typedef struct arm920t_tlb_entry_s {